Understanding Bonus Terms and Conditions

When diving into the world of online gaming, understanding bonus terms and conditions is essential for maximizing your experience. These terms outline how bonuses work, including critical elements like wagering calculations, which specify how many times you need to wager your bonus before you can withdraw any winnings. For example, if you receive a $100 bonus with a 30x wagering requirement, you need to bet a total of $3,000 before cashing out.

Another key aspect is game contributions. Not all games contribute equally towards your wagering requirements. Slots might contribute 100%, while table games may only contribute 10%. This variance can significantly impact your bonus utilization strategy, making it crucial to choose games wisely based on their contribution levels.

Additionally, pay attention to bonus expiration dates. Most bonuses come with a limited time frame, which means you need to be proactive in using them. Player accountability is vital here; knowing when your bonus expires helps avoid losing potential winnings. Game Contributions: What Counts Towards Your Wagering Requirements

Understanding how different games contribute to your wagering requirements is crucial for maximizing your bonus utilization. Each game category—slots, table games, and live dealer games—affects your wagering calculations differently. For instance, most online casinos allocate a higher percentage of bets on slots towards meeting these requirements, often around 100%. In contrast, table games may contribute only 10-20%, which can significantly impact your strategy.

Players must also be mindful of bonus terms, as they can vary greatly between casinos. A game that typically contributes well might not do so under specific bonus systems. For example, if you’re using a welcome bonus, make sure to verify which games are eligible, as some may be excluded entirely. This accountability is essential to avoid any unpleasant surprises when the bonus expiration period arrives.

Moreover, engaging in strategic gameplay can enhance your chances of fulfilling the requirements. Opting for high RTP (Return to Player) slots can not only expedite your progress but also protect your bankroll.
